February Focus - Leader in Me - Habit 6 - Synergize - "Work together to do better"
This habit focuses on how we can get along with and work with others, even those that are different than us. We focus on working together in order to achieve our goals and achieve more together. Through habit 6 we can set goals as a team and problem solve with different ideas in order to grow and learn more each day!
At home students can focus on working together with adults and siblings. Doing things together or sharing chores with the family in order to get more done!

Looking Back - January Focus - Leader in Me - Habit 5 - Think first to understand, then to be understood!
Habit 5 helps us to listen to others and understand different perspectives or points of view. It teachers us that we can give our opinion in respectful ways but that others may have different opinions that we need to listen to and respect. Lastly, it helps students to work on effective communication skills such as speaking clearly, calmly, and using respectful words in order to get our ideas and thoughts out.

A recent Facebook post regarding Washington High School falsely claimed a routine request for a birth certificate was related to immigration status.
State Law (SDCL 13-27-3.1-3.3) requires all public school students to have a birth certificate on file within 30 days of enrollment. When required records are missing from student files, school staff regularly attempt to contact families before sending the required information to the State’s Attorney.
These requests are made solely to ensure compliance with State Law and to maintain complete student records. They are in no way related to immigration enforcement. We are committed to protecting the privacy of our students and their families.
